No matter how much the Kremlin insists that the Russian Orthodox Church is a purely religious structure, it is extremely difficult to believe these words. Especially considering the evidence indicating not only a strong connection between the Moscow Patriarchate and the special services but also that the ROC is effectively a separate branch of the Russian armed forces. Priests-recruiters, machine gunners and paratroopers, propagandists and executioners, are contract servicemen of the aggressor country's army. In the trenches or when approaching the line of contact, they may be directly subordinate to regular local officers, but in the rear, they are managed according to the church hierarchy. Moreover, a priest who kills Ukrainians with weapons in hand can be transferred from one military duty station to another directly by Patriarch Kirill.

Read in this material about how the Russian Orthodox Church operates in the war against Ukraine, how priests steal money from collections "to help participants of the Special Military Operation" (SVO). How their children rape the daughters of Russian military personnel, and why ROC employees should either take off their crosses or hide their rifles.

The hero of our investigation is Archpriest Dmitry Krotkov (according to Manticore, holds passport 3923 /896422, issued by the Ministry of Internal Affairs for the Republic of Crimea on March 5, 2024), who heads the military department for interaction with the Armed Forces, law enforcement agencies, criminal-executive institutions, the Ministry of Emergency Situations, and other security structures of the Russian Federation in Crimea. In addition, he is the head of the so-called special humanitarian center of the Crimean Metropolis, as well as the main military chaplain of the "SVO" in the occupied Kherson region.

For over a year, a team of hacktivists, representatives of the Defense Forces of Ukraine, and 24 Channel monitored Krotkov's correspondence on Telegram in real-time, documenting war crimes and transmitting the coordinates of units that the devil in a cassock constantly visited. By the time Gundyaev’s subordinate changed his password in the messenger, thanks to the intelligence obtained from his correspondence, at least 2 command posts of the occupiers had been destroyed. In addition, thanks to the archpriest's negligence, Ukrainian special services managed to establish contacts, routes, and locations of many generals and colonels who play a significant role in the war in the South of our Motherland.

ROC Priests Are Always at the Forefront of the Offensive

In the events of 2014, when Russia seized Crimea and staged a war in Donbas, employees of the Russian "church" played a very significant role. Krotkov himself directly participated in the invasion of the "little green men" on the peninsula: he organized crowds to block units of Ukrainian military personnel, called on soldiers to lay down their arms and defect to the enemy's side.

After the Kremlin annexed the Autonomous Republic, the priest began traveling to the occupied territories of Donetsk and Luhansk regions: allegedly to provide aid to the "militia," but in reality – to maintain morale among the occupiers and process the local population with propaganda.

For such activities, the priest was repeatedly awarded with anything but civilian medals: "For the Defense of Crimea" from Sergey Aksyonov, "For the Return of Crimea" and "For Faith and Service to the Fatherland" from the Russian Ministry of Defense, "For Combat Merit" from the "LPR," etc.

It can be safely said that the archpriest was at the forefront of the offensive against Ukraine from the very beginning of Russian aggression. Likewise, in February 2022, he and his comrades-in-arms were in the first echelon of the invasion. A day before the full-scale war, Krotkov wrote to his eldest son that communication would soon disappear where he was. He hinted that the situation was very complicated and that war was inevitable.

Why ROC Priests Should Be Considered Combatants

As soon as the Russians established full-fledged occupation regimes in the seized territories, Krotkov and his subordinates began delivering humanitarian aid to those "affected by the war." Initially, he conducted collections in the church among parishioners and looked for sponsors, and later he founded the "Special Humanitarian Center of the Crimean Metropolis."

In 2023, the church allocated nearly 9.5 million rubles for the activities of this "organization." The lion's share of the funds, however, went not to help civilians affected by the war, but to the needs of the priest himself and Russian soldiers. According to official data, the traitorous priest regularly purchases attack drones, thermal imagers, radios, anti-drone guns, and even Starlink terminals for the killers of the Russian army.

The Tale of the Priest-Rifleman and His Machine-Gunner Monk Comrade

Although Krotkov does indeed conduct services quite often in various underground dugouts, it should be noted that he practically never crosses paths with classic representatives of assault detachments. As a person who directly communicates with many generals, influential FSB officers, and top-level officials, he is not closely permitted near the actual front lines.

The archpriest's inner circle, excluding church colleagues, consists precisely of individuals who occupy high rungs in the distorted Russian society. Thus, he himself has a certain influence, which he can use to resolve issues important to him. For example, regarding the transfer of a machine-gunner monk from one unit to another.

We are talking about one Ioann Koreshkov with the call sign "Koresh," who served in the 28th Regiment of Military Unit 12269, located in the remote village of Babayurt in Dagestan.

A cassock peeked from under Koreshkov's tunic, just as in the case of the traitor priest. Before signing a contract with the Russian Ministry of Defense, this character was a cleric at the Church of the Transfiguration of the Lord in Moscow. And before entering the service of the ROC, Koreshkov played episodic roles in Russian TV series, hung out in clubs, and managed to have 4 children.

In 2023, the cleric received an order from the church leadership to take up arms and head to Ukraine. He ended up in the "Dnepr" grouping of troops and was a rifleman for a while. However, the pseudo-priest did not like going on assaults and being a disposable soldier. So, with Krotkov's help, he found himself in the conditional rear in the position of a rifleman of a reserve company. However, this did not guarantee survival, as any change in command could place him in the vanguard of an offensive. So "Koresh" began looking for ways to be discharged from service. He even remembered his small children and his wife suffering from oncology, whom he had recently abandoned without any remorse.

Of course, the rifleman-priest was not discharged from any army, even after his contract expired. But with Krotkov's support, "Koresh" managed to obtain a transfer to another position – "for the pastoral nourishment of servicemen." Most interesting is the fact that the corresponding order was signed by Patriarch Kirill himself. This means the head of the ROC has the right to change people in military positions.

No less epic is the story of another church employee – Hieromonk Gerasim (civilian name – Denis Preobrazhensky). The monk, who took vows of obedience, poverty, and chastity, was transferred from undercover service to full military service in the Dnipro River Flotilla of the Russian Black Sea Fleet in the position of a machine gunner for a water area patrol crew.

How ROC Priests Squabble for the Right to Steal Millions

Understandably, all "charitable" activity in the ROC is closely intertwined with the personal enrichment of those involved. This is very clearly seen in the example of Krotkov, who dreams of destroying all competing "companies." One such company is the Sevastopol Deanery of the Crimean Diocese of the ROC.

Moscow Patriarchate employees from the "city of Russian sailors" launched their own "refugee aid" and occupier support from the first days of the full-scale war called the "Humanitarian Mission of Sevastopol."

The money from the collections they conduct does not drop into Krotkov's accounts, and this fact literally drives him insane. The priest is infuriated by the activity of the deanery's press service head, Ekaterina Vinogradova, as well as the fact that the Sevastopol Deanery promotes itself through the distribution of humanitarian aid and assistance to the military, thereby taking a part of his market.

In communication with his loved ones, Krotkov constantly writes that his Sevastopol colleagues overestimate the volume of food products distributed to people. Along with friends, he mocks the collections organized by competitors.

Periodically, the priest writes denunciations against competitors. Both to his higher management and to the military – in hopes that they will cooperate more with him rather than with the "schismatics from Sevastopol."

Explaining such dislike for fellow "volunteers" is extremely simple: the ROC and various businesses allocate huge sums for the work of their "charitable" branches. Naturally, Krotkov would like to process all budgets himself. And steal more, as the priest is not at all shy about such enrichment, as evidenced by his correspondence.

For example, when the "Pomozhem" (We Help) Orthodox charity support platform allocated funds for the purchase of 3,500 Easter gifts for children from the occupied Kherson region. The archpriest brazenly ordered only 3,000 sets with that money.

Of course, this nuance bothered no one, and the absence of gifts for 500 children was explained by saying they would simply be congratulated using diocesan funds. Moreover, as it turned out, Krotkov bought significantly fewer gifts by ordering "kulichi" (Easter cakes) from a bakery with a 60% discount. So he not only robbed half a thousand children but also pocketed up to 40% of the cost of each set.

Simferopol priest oversees UOC-MP priests

In addition to "charitable" activities and work with parishioners in Crimea, Archpriest Krotkov also acted as a handler for terrorist priests from various regions of Ukraine. He corresponded with many employees of the UOC-MP (Ukrainian Orthodox Church of the Moscow Patriarchate) and gave them tasks to photograph restricted facilities and collect information about military-industrial complex enterprises.

The editors of Channel 24 cannot publish screenshots of the relevant messages, as they are attached to criminal proceedings and may interfere with the investigation.

These facts prove once again that the UOC-MP is a branch of the Russian Orthodox Church, which systematically works against Ukrainian statehood.
